The KDA 2.1-050-3-AYD-U1 spindle drive features air cooling, IP20 protection, a current rating of 50 amps, and operates on a line voltage of 3 x 230/400 V AC. Part of the KDA Spindle Drives by Bosch Rexroth Indramat, it supports resolver/encoder communication and weighs approximately 18 kilograms.

The KDA 2.1-050-3-AYD-U1 drive has a clear shield installed over its critical components which allows for visual inspection of internal circuits or safety fuses without dismantling the unit. It employs a built in fan that drives the air over a heat dispensing surface to avoid thermal build up and it features a motion control interface with 16 bit Width owing to which it is able to read exquisitely detailed position commands through a parallel digital format. Its cooling fan/auxiliary blower is powered by a 115 volt alternating current source and direction interaction with this module can be provided using physical buttons, probably used in set-up mode, diagnostic or manual override features which allows hands-on commissioning and simple parameter adjustments without using any external equipment. It has the ability to supply up to 50 amps of continuous electrical current which implies it can operate high power motors that can take part in hard loads or large spindles and it has brackets or slots where it can be fixed firmly to control cabinets or DIN rails.
This KDA 2.1-050-3-AYD-U1 drive can interface with additional encoders or feedback units that run in synchronization with the main spindle and visual feedback is provided in this module through LEDs or a digital screen which gives real time updates on the system's status, faults or operational parameters. It has an analog signal speed reference ± 10 volts signal that supports continuous compatibility with conventional control systems and precision regulation of rotational speed with analogues.
Frequently Asked Questions about KDA 2.1-050-3-AYD-U1:
Q: How does high stiffness improve the performance of the KDA 2.1-050-3-AYD-U1 drive?
A: High stiffness ensures immediate response to load changes, minimizing vibration and improving machining accuracy. It’s vital for high-speed spindle or tool positioning applications.
Q: Why does the KDA 2.1-050-3-AYD-U1 require a 16-bit parallel interface?
A: The 16-bit parallel interface allows high-resolution position commands for precise motor control. It’s essential in complex automated systems demanding exact motion synchronization.
Q: What role does the ±10V analog speed input play in this spindle drive?
A: It enables continuous and smooth speed variation based on analog signal changes. This facilitates compatibility with older controllers and analog speed reference systems.
Q: Why is a transparent plastic cover used in the KDA 2.1-050-3-AYD-U1?
A: It allows visual inspection of internal fuses and circuits without opening the unit. This design improves safety and shortens diagnostic time.
Q: How does the 50A current rating of the Bosch KDA 2.1-050-3-AYD-U1 support industrial use?
A: It can drive high-power motors consistently under heavy loads. This ensures sustained torque delivery in demanding operations like metal cutting or milling.
